How to Draw Circle in docHub Open the file in docHub, then click on the Comment tab in the top toolbar. Within the Comment pane, click on Drawing Markups to access the various drawing tools. Click and drag your mouse on the PDF where you want to place the circle.
Annotate PDFs on Android On your Android Device, open the Google Drive app. To enter preview mode, open the PDF youd like to annotate. At the bottom right corner, tap the annotate button . A toolbar opens with multiple annotating tools. You can save the original PDF or make a new copy with a new name.

Open the file you want to save as a PDF. Tap File on your Android, then select Print. Select the dropdown menu and tap Save as PDF. Pick your preferred location for your PDF and press Save.

How to add shapes to PDF files Open a PDF file and select the Annotate tab. Click the Shapes tool. Select shape, set opacity and customize its color on the sidebar on the right. Click where youd like to add the shape.
